Bush Kiss of Death for McCain?

By Prensa Latina

Washington : Presumptive Republican presidential candidate John McCain could lose votes because of President George W. Bush endorsement, ABC News service said on Thursday.

According to ABC, the US president’s support is not to McCain’s advantage, considering 68 percent of the American citizens rejects the White House administration.

Bush’s unpopularity on such important issues as the Iraqi occupation, economy and social projects will have a negative impact on the 71-year-old legislator, ABC said.

An ABC/Washington Post poll revealed the president’s policies in the conflict with the Arab nation is starting to affect the aspirations of the Arizona senator, who is still in favor of maintaining the troops in Iraq.

The poll predicted the Vietnamese war veteran would lose against either of the two Democrat presidential hopefuls: Hillary Clinton or Barack Obama.

The Afro-American senator achieved an advantage of 12 percent over McCain, while the ex First Lady had six percent more, the survey revealed.

For the pollsters the determinants were: discontent with the domestic economy, half of those polled identified as a recession, and increasing support to the opposition political force – 40 percent of US citizens identify with the Democratic Party, the largest number since 1997.
